An Old Map of Cartersville from 1896


While checking out some old USGS maps on their site, I ran across this old 1896 map of the area that is now Lake Allatoona. It is fascinating to see the terrain and little community areas that are now underwater. I've heard of whole towns being underwater in man-made lakes such as Lake Powell, with structures still semi-intact. It would be amazing to see a new lake being created and watch it fill. Lake Allatoona is such a major physical feature, it's surprising to think there are natives to the area here who are old enough to remember when it didn't even exist!
